Tulsa MSA Urban Growth Drivers & Housing Market Impact
This study employs remote sensing, geographic information systems (GIS), and spatial statistical modeling to structurally characterize urban growth and spatially understand its drivers in an effort to assess the outcome of the 1974 Tulsa Metropolitan Statistical Area (TMSA) comprehensive land use plan. Results demonstrate that the TMSA witnessed significant alterations in land use/land cover (LULC) spatial extent and structure over the assessment period and further illustrate that median household income, population density, sales, and construction cost are key drivers that influenced the structural character of LULC between 1990 and 2011.
Land use/land cover planning nexus: a space-time multi-scalar assessment of urban growth in the
Tulsa metropolitan statistical area, SA Wilson, 2016

Supply and Demand
The balance of housing supply and demand in Owasso is a critical factor influencing the market. Currently, inventory levels are low, which has created a competitive atmosphere for buyers. New construction projects are underway, aiming to alleviate some of the pressure on the housing market.
Buyer demand remains strong, fueled by favorable economic conditions and a growing population. As new developments come online, they will play a significant role in shaping the market dynamics. However, the pace of new construction may not be sufficient to meet the increasing demand, leading to continued upward pressure on prices.
